## v4.7.0 — Offline mode for Terracache field surveys

This release introduces a full offline mode for the Terracache survey client. Plugin authors should note that the storage layer now writes to a local journal and replays mutations once connectivity returns. Plugins that intercept submission events must handle the new `deferred` flag, and any custom validators will run twice: once at capture, once at sync. Migration notes and a compatibility shim are in the plugin guide. Questions about the sync contract go to the maintainer listed below.

account owner for haduf-yahaf: Wenael Druwyn

- [ ] Double-check the Calcbright formula sandbox before shipping. User formulas must run in the Pebblevine interpreter only — no fallthrough to native eval, ever. Run the escape-attempt suite and eyeball the denylist diff. Sign off against the build noted below.

session token of yaguf-kafog = htk21_a1ec3c47c7be1708a98a7

The Wrenfall canary gate evaluates error-rate and latency deltas between canary and baseline cohorts before promoting a rollout. Reviewers should confirm that gate thresholds are declared in the manifest, not hardcoded, and that abort hooks are idempotent. All gate queries authenticate against the internal Ledgerline metrics service using the key shown directly below.

service key, fahag-fahap: zpat15_uQo01XaPBYVwBXM

This initializes the content-sync client
// that pulls exhibit narrations and transcript updates from our
// internal Curio service. For release builds, please confirm the
// region is set to "gallery-prod" and that the cache TTL stays at
// 15 minutes — shorter values hammer Curio during opening hours.
// The client authenticates with a service-scoped credential rather
// than per-device tokens, which keeps provisioning simple. The
// credential it expects is defined directly below.

gateway credential: vxb3-o9a

## Changelog — 2.8.3: Key rotation following cron drift investigation

While investigating why the Driftwatch audit jobs fired minutes late on the Oakhollow scheduler, we found the old signing key had been cached on a decommissioned runner with an unsynced clock. Out of caution we rotated the release key, revoked the prior one, and re-signed all artifacts from the 2.8 line. On-call: verify any pending deploys against the new key, recorded below.

deploy key for taguf-bafop: bky4_bYeM